How to Maximize Pool Energy Efficiency

 

St Petersburg is known for its sunny weather; having a pool can bring homeowners endless enjoyment. However, maintaining that enjoyment requires careful attention to energy consumption and environmental impact.

With the right technologies and strategies, you can keep your pool in top condition without wasting energy. This guide offers eco-friendly maintenance tips for St Petersburg swimming pool owners, helping you maximize energy efficiency, reduce your carbon footprint, and continue enjoying your pool.

Invest in Energy-Efficient Equipment

The first step in eco-friendly pool maintenance is investing in energy-efficient equipment. Upgrading to a dual-speed or variable-speed pool pump can significantly reduce energy use compared to traditional single-speed models.

Variable-speed pumps are particularly effective as they allow you to adjust the flow rate and speed based on your pool’s needs. Additionally, consider installing energy-efficient heaters, LED lighting, and automation systems. These upgrades will help you further reduce energy consumption and improve overall efficiency.

Optimize Pump and Filter Settings

Properly configuring your pool pump and filter system is essential for maximizing energy efficiency. It’s better to program your pump to run slower for extended periods rather than continuously at maximum speeds, especially during off-peak electricity hours.

Installing an intelligent automation system or timer to optimize the filtration cycle based on your pool’s usage patterns and water quality requirements is also clever. You can save energy by reducing pump runtime and fine-tuning your filtration settings.

Embrace Solar Power

St Petersburg’s abundant sunshine offers an excellent opportunity to lower energy costs through solar power. Installing solar panels or solar water heating systems can provide free, renewable energy to replace or supplement traditional heating methods.

A solar pool cover is another eco-friendly option for reducing evaporation and retaining heat, boosting energy efficiency, and lowering heating costs. While solar technology requires an initial investment, the long-term savings and environmental benefits make it a worthwhile choice for eco-conscious homeowners.

Conserve Water

Water conservation is crucial for the environment and maintaining a healthy pool ecosystem. Using a pool cover minimizes water loss due to evaporation, particularly in hot and humid weather.

Investing in a water-efficient pool filter system can also be beneficial. For instance, cartridge or Diatomaceous Earth (DE) filters use less water for backwashing than traditional sand-based filters. Regularly check for leaks and fix them immediately to prevent water waste and reduce the need to refill your pool.
